The Phoenix Contact MCV 1.5/19-G-3.5 P20 THR is a sophisticated PCB header designed for seamless integration into your electronic devices. This component boasts a robust build quality, ideal for demanding environments, and supports THR soldering and wave soldering processes. With a compact design that accommodates a pitch of 3.5 mm, it allows for efficient use of space on printed circuit boards. It offers a total of 19 positions and connections, ensuring versatile connectivity options for various applications. Additionally, its linear pin arrangement enhances layout flexibility while simplifying installation. Designed to withstand harsh conditions, this header stands out with its excellent electrical properties, making it a reliable choice for modern electronic systems.
